Mac laptop won’t connect to router.

Can anyone help with suggestions please. I am a silver surfer so although I can use the internet I don’t understand the workings behind it. Did google problem and someone said plusnet reset router remotely but when I rang them they just send another router which is just as useless

Re: Mac laptop won’t connect to router.

Are you connecting via a cable or wifi? If wifi try turning off temporarily, wifi security.

Can your mac then connect?

 

If so, problem is with your username or password. P/word is on bottom of router, unless you've changed it.

Username is what you determined when you signed up with P Net.

Re: Mac laptop won’t connect to router.

Absolutely everything else connects with no problem, iPhone, iPad, other laptops plus all other gadgets needing internet. When I turn on it says searching for WiFi and mine shows up in the long list but when I put password in it says it’s invalid ( yes it’s the password I use to connect everything else 😊).
